How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Health Professions from MSOE Cost?

$43,575 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

MSOE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

During the 2019-2020 academic year, part-time undergraduate students at MSOE paid an average of $727 per credit hour. No discount was available for in-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In State Out of State
Tuition $41,820 $41,820
Fees $1,755 $1,755
Books and Supplies $1,000 $1,000
On Campus Room and Board $10,479 $10,479
On Campus Other Expenses $1,810 $1,810

MSOE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Health Professions

68 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
88.2% Women
20.6%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
During the 2019-2020 academic year, there were 68 bachelor’s degrees in health professions handed out to qualified students. The charts and tables below give more information about these students.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 88.2% of the health professions students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 84.4%.

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 20.6% of the health professions bachelor’s degrees at MSOE in 2019-2020. This is lower than the nationwide number of 36%.

*The racial-ethnic minorities count is calculated by taking the total number of students and subtracting white students, international students, and students whose race/ethnicity was unknown. This number is then divided by the total number of students at the school to obtain the racial-ethnic minorities percentage.
